Momma always says "Listen to the Dead Beat Film Society"!
Join the DBFS as we discuss Robert Zemeckis, debate Tom Hanks's sexiness, the suburban chain Bubba Gump Shrimp Co., the use of a neutral main character, racism in film and cancel culture, the soundtrack, Lt. Dan, Jen-nay, the southern accent as shorthand for stupid, Jenny as the villain and the modern meme, 1990's computer effects, the meaning of the feather, the terrible meta sequel, boomer nostalgia, the origin of the down-home wisdom, the changing soundtrack, the novel it's based on and the author's lawsuit, the randomness of a box of chocolates, and dispute the claim that this is one of the most conservative movies ever made.
So crack open about 15 Dr. Pepper's and press play for an in depth Forrest Gump film analysis!
